The Eco Lake Petach Tikva is more than a pretty face. It’s a carefully planned public space. The lake itself is fed by a local contaminated well. This isn’t your average lake. Instead of relying on traditional mechanical and chemical filtration systems the architects employed a clever solution. They created a man-made wetland. The water naturally filters through the vegetation. This process enriches the water and creates a thriving ecosystem.
This clever design has attracted a wide variety of flora and fauna. The Eco Lake has become a haven for natural species. It’s a place where nature and the city coexist. The park offers a range of recreational activities. There are floating footpaths meandering through the lake. You can enjoy extensive hiking jogging and bicycle paths. The park also has seating terraces offering scenic views.
Fitness and play complexes cater to residents and visitors. The architects didn’t forget aesthetics either. Steel and bamboo shading structures offer shade and visual appeal. A boat rental pier is available for leisurely boat rides. A restaurant with a raised green roof observation deck completes the experience. This offers stunning panoramic views of the lake and the city.
